In the small square behind the Lingfeng Hall, the competition venue of the Lingfeng Hall.
To the outside world, the annual Lingfeng Competition was just a small internal competition, but to the students of the Lingfeng Hall, it was a big event.
Therefore, three days in advance, everyone started to clean up and decorate the square.
The entire square was filled with flowers and ornaments, green trees, and green trees. Everyone was wearing new clothes, waiting to show off their skills in the competition and win everyone's attention.
Li Lingfeng was very famous and had great attainments in the Sword Principle of Gale. Therefore, he had many students. There were more than 3,000 students in the Lingfeng Hall.
In the inner city of Nine Heavens City, where every inch of land was worth gold, there was no square that was too big. For the competition, there were six arenas in the square, so the space was even smaller.
Therefore, when the competition was approaching, the entire small square was already packed with people.
The students who were close to each other gathered in twos and threes, chatting happily.
However, this incomparably harmonious and lively atmosphere was instantly shattered the instant Chu Xingyun entered the small plaza with Li Yier in his hand.
As the favorite great-granddaughter of the Lingfeng Sword Emperor, Li Yier was like a little princess in the Lingfeng Hall.
The Martial Emperor Realm was the realm with the biggest difference and also the most chaotic.
Although they were all Martial Emperors, there was a huge gap between their abilities.
The strongest Martial Emperor, like the Giant Spirit Warlord, could kill most ordinary Martial Emperors instantly. They could even fight with the Emperor.
The weakest Martial Emperor was still a hundred times stronger than the Nirvana Realm, but he might not be able to take the full blow of another Martial Emperor.
Although Li Lingfeng only had 1,000 years of Sword Principle cultivation, he was lucky enough to get the inheritance of the 36th Sword Master of Gale.
The 36th Sword Master of Gale was the 36th person in human history who cultivated the Sword Principle of Gale to the extreme and became the Emperor.
Although he couldn't compare with the Giant Spirit Warlord, that was because Li Lingfeng had only cultivated for a little more than 1,000 years.
Even if he had only cultivated for a thousand years, he could defeat most Martial Emperors with the Sword Principle of Gale.
As Li Lingfeng's favorite granddaughter, how high was Li Yier's status?
As long as he could win her heart and become Li Lingfeng's grandson-in-law, he would be able to obtain the inheritance of the thirty-sixth Sword Venerable of the Storm. He would then be able to achieve success and reach the pinnacle of his life.
Moreover, Li Yier herself was also extremely beautiful.
Due to her young age, Li Yier's beauty hadn't fully blossomed, but it was already unbelievably beautiful.
Once she grew up, he believed that she would definitely not be inferior to her mother, who was one of the three great beauties of Central State.
Taking a step back, Li Ling Feng's wealth alone was enough to make everyone's eyes red with envy.
Not to mention other properties, just the huge Ling Feng Hall real estate alone was estimated to be worth more than 300 billion.
Moreover, this Spirit Wind Hall wasn't a run-down establishment. It didn't just have real estate. Its ability to make money was even more exaggerated.
There were more than three thousand students, and each student's annual tuition fee was one million Spiritual Stones. As for the optical fees, Li Lingfeng earned three billion a year!
Therefore, Li Yier had always been the object of everyone's jealousy. If it wasn't for the Ling Feng Martial Emperor's strict prohibition, Li Yier would definitely be surrounded by people.
However, today's scene shocked everyone. Li Yier, who had always been lively and cute, but had never interacted with boys, was intimately holding onto a boy's arm and walking into the square with a happy expression.
The students weren't the only ones who were shocked. Even Emperor Ling Feng, who had just arrived, was shocked.
When did his precious granddaughter get so close to a boy? When did they meet? Why didn't he know at all!
Just as the Ling Feng Martial Emperor was about to go over and pull Li Yier away from the boy, he suddenly frowned.
After practicing the Gale Sword Path for more than a thousand years, the Ling Feng Martial Emperor was very familiar with the Gale Thirteen Swords. He was so familiar with it that he could tell that something was wrong with Chu Xingyun with just a glance.
Holding onto Li Yier, Chu Xingyun's movements were very natural and coordinated, no different from the people around him.
However, in Li Lingfeng's eyes, he only felt the hair on the back of his neck stand up. He couldn't help but have goosebumps all over his body.
Chu Xingyun took a step forward and naturally swung his arm forward and back. This was a posture that everyone would have when walking.
However, Li Lingfeng could guarantee that this was definitely the Flick Sword Style followed by the Slash Sword Style. It was too standard. If one were to measure it with a ruler, the difference would definitely be on the order of millimeters.
Not only the arm, but the footsteps and body movements were also the same. Watching Chu Xingyun walk over, it was obvious that he was holding onto a beautiful girl and dancing with his sword!
However, what shocked Li Lingfeng the most was that although it was a dance, it looked too plain, too calm, and too ordinary.
If one didn't practice the Gale Sword Path to a high level, one wouldn't be able to tell that Chu Xingyun's movements were any different from those of ordinary people.
Not to mention those who hadn't practiced the Gale Sword Path, it could be said that even those with a lower level of cultivation wouldn't be able to tell.
For someone like Li Lingfeng, he had to rely on his thousand years of cultivation and experience to be able to see everything in an instant.
Since when did the Ling Feng Clan have such a talent? Why didn't he notice it before?
Just as the Ling Feng Martial Emperor was getting goosebumps all over, a low voice sounded from the side. "Humph! This girl is too rash. Go and pull her away … "
The one who spoke was Li Yier's father, who was also one of Li Lingfeng's great-great-grandsons. As someone who had lived for more than a thousand years, almost everyone was his grandson.
Hearing the voice, a beautiful young woman stood up and was about to pull Li Yier away.
Seeing this, Li Lingfeng frowned and said in a low voice, "Sit down, don't move …"
As the Old Ancestor of the clan, every word of Li Lingfeng's was like an imperial edict. As long as he spoke, everyone had to obey.
Not only because of Li Lingfeng's strength, but also because … their grandfather's grandfather's grandfather's grandfather had to call Li Lingfeng Old Ancestor.
Who dared to disobey the Old Ancestor? That would be unfilial, and they would be directly expelled from the clan.
However, although no one dared to disobey the Old Ancestor's order, everyone was puzzled and didn't understand why the Old Ancestor stopped them.
It was this Old Ancestor who had given the order not to let anyone get close to Li Yier!
They stared at Chu Xingyun in confusion. This young man was indeed very handsome. Just based on his appearance, figure, and temperament, he was definitely a dragon among men. However, his realm was only at the First Sky of the Yin Yang Realm!
A warrior who was over 20 years old but only at the First Sky of the Yin Yang Realm. How could he hold Li Yier's arm? Why did the Old Ancestor acquiesce to this?
Under the gazes of the juniors, Li Lingfeng didn't pay attention to them. His eyes were firmly fixed on Chu Xingyun.
He frowned and rubbed the goosebumps on his arms with both hands.
